Barton, Derek H. R. published the artcileThe invention of radical reactions. Part XVIII. A convenient solution to the 1-carbon problem (R-CO2H → R-13CO2H), Application In Synthesis of 110-34-9, the publication is Tetrahedron (1988), 44(12), 3501-12, database is CAplus.

Radicals generated by photolysis (W light) of esters derived from N-hydroxy-2-thiopyridone react with electrophilic isocyanides PhCH2CH2NC and (in the presence of CF3CO2H)Me(CH2)4NC to give adducts of type R1N:CRSC5H4N-2 (C5H4N-2 = 2-pyridyl). Convenient reaction procedures have been worked out to hydrolyze the adducts to amides of type RCONHR1, from which the original acid RCO2H can be regenerated under mild conditions. The three important acids oleic, linoleic and arachidonic have all given smooth reactions. In suitable examples, quant. evolution of CO2 and incorporation of 13C without dilution have been demonstrated. This reaction sequence will be useful for the labeling in the carboxyl group of prostaglandins, leukotrienes, and the side chain carboxyls of peptides.
